Launch and Inaugural meeting (21 August 2009)
The inaugural meeting was held at 5.15pm at Macs Brewery Cable St Wellington.
At 6pm the Rivers Group was officially launched by the Hon Nick Smith, Minister for the Environment.
The Launch and inaugural meeting was preceded by a field trip leaving at 2pm from opposite the Regional Council Centre, Wellington. The field trip was to the Waiwhetu Stream and the Hutt River. This was provide the opportunity to view the start of works on an 18-month project at the Waiwhetu Stream to remove sediment from one of the most contaminated waterways in the country. The bus then visited the Hutt River to see examples of river management works and hear about the challenges around managing a river on whose floodplain two cities have been built.
